Connecting this with the article about the person who smelted his own sword, I wonder if it's possible for one person to single-handedly build a computer starting from Stone Age technology and raw materials?

Sure it is, but you have to define it better. He could build a difference engine much easier than he could build a system-on-chip. The difference engine would require metalworking and precision tools; the SoC would require a working digital computer to design, which requires lasers and other production technologies that in turn require advanced production technologies to make. Even if you just wanted to make a basic…

For an electronic computer you also need a source of electricty -- and debugging is going to suck without a voltmeter, oscilloscope, logic analyzer or even LEDs.

I'd go mechanical any day. I recall the Soviets had a computer based on liquid that could compute certain differential equations.

This french HAM just about has it covered. He makes his tubes from nearly scratch. http://boingboing.net/2008/09/18/video-of-a-guy-who-m.html

That's hardly from scratch, though. Just look at all the different tools he uses. We didn't even have glasswork precise enough to use until the 18th century. Add arc welders, all of the chemicals (and chemistry, mining, etc) needed to make filaments, and everything else required and I doubt a person with full knowledge and access to all of the base materials, as they exist in nature, would be able to build a computer in their lifetime.
